Welcome aboard! QuietPager is our on-call alert deduplicator — it collapses duplicate alerts from Hubwatch into a single incident so nobody gets paged forty times for one flaky node. Most of your work will go through the /dedupe/rules endpoint; POST a fingerprint pattern and a suppression window in seconds. To call it from your sandbox, use the key below.

API key for bageg-kajef: vxb2-ss

## Changelog — Drovetail Migrator 4.2

Changed defaults for zero-downtime schema migrations. Expand-contract mode is now mandatory; destructive statements are rejected unless explicitly allowlisted. Lock timeout dropped from 30s to 5s, and all DDL now runs under a dedicated migration role with no data-read grants — relevant for your review, since the old default reused the app role. Dual-write verification is on by default. The new shipped defaults are listed below.

service settings:
[istael]
team = gilath
access_code = ac_468cdf
owner = casdor.gilox
host = istael.kelviforge.internal
port = 5432
peer = quenwyn.braskworks.corp
salt = 6678df32
pin = 7400

Heads up on the seat-map renderer for the Gildmoor Playhouse app: CI keeps failing the visual regression step because the balcony tier renders with a two-pixel offset on the headless browser only. It's not your SVG changes — the container image updated its font stack last week and the row labels reflow slightly. I've pinned the image and regenerated the baselines in this branch, so approve once the snapshot diff looks sane. The pinned image corresponds to the build tagged below.

session token of yageg-kagap = htk9_89026285c